Bozo Vreco published part of an interview on his social media in which he talks about the prejudices that people have towards him.
“What kind of person would I be if everyone loved me? That wouldn’t be right. However, I set out on the path of being loved by God. That is always a more difficult path. God is actually the one to whom I owe everything – both my gratitude and my dedication, and therefore, he is my biggest critic,” he said in an interview.
Moreover, he recently revealed that he had tattooed the word God.
“The Miroslav Cyrillic alphabet this time, and those three letters that carry all the weight of the world, especially this bloody one that we look at, live in, feel, and sympathize with. The prayer remains for him, and only him,” he wrote.
He recently performed at the Bosnian Cultural Center in Sarajevo, and tickets were sold out two months in advance.
“My Sarajevo. You showered me with roses and gifts, tears and smiles, hugs and touches, eyes that love, sighs that mean the universe and after two hours of the concert, the only thing I can say is that I love you endlessly”, he said after the concert.
